About Crosland Moor
Crosland Moor is located in West Yorkshire, England, within the HD4 postcode area. This area is primarily residential, featuring a mix of housing styles that reflect the local architecture. The moor itself offers open spaces and scenic views of the surrounding landscape, making it a pleasant spot for outdoor activities such as walking and cycling.
Nearby amenities include local shops and schools, providing essential services to residents. The area is well-connected by public transport, allowing for easy access to nearby towns and cities. Crosland Moor is also close to the Pennine hills, which offer further opportunities for exploration and enjoyment of the natural environment.

Household Income in Crosland Moor ONS 2023
The average total household income in Crosland Moor is approximately £44,989 a year before tax, 19% below the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£34,126.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Crosland Moor ONS 2025
There are approximately 917 active businesses based in Crosland Moor, around 32 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 91%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 16 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Crosland Moor
Of the 12,185 households in and around Crosland Moor, 62% are owned, 18% are socially rented and 20% are privately rented. Home ownership here is in line with the England and Wales average of 63%.
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Crosland Moor.
